    Weak door mirrors, perhaps switch.

    There is no need to remove the mirror. Pull off the glass and the unit is held in place with three torxs and one electrical plug. Once out, it's held together by one central torx screw and simply un-clips for disassembly . The motors push into a recess as do the electrical connections. Gears...

    Transfer box oil seal and oil type, to rear axle.

    Yes you are correct, I copied this from the manual. FRONT AXLE ² 186FIA (Model 30) - Mopart Lubricant 80W-90 REAR AXLE ² 8 1/4 - Mopart Gear Lubricant 75W-90 (Trailer Towing - Mopart Synthentic Gear Lubricant 75W-140
